Research Article Open Access

Cost-Efficient Deadline Constrained Scientific Workflow Scheduling in Infrastructure-as-a-Service Clouds by Disqualifying Tasks with Anomalies

Anver Shahabdeen Rahumath1, Santhosh Rajendran2, Natarajan Mohanasundaram1 and Abdul Rahiman Malangai2
  • 1 Department of Computer Science and Engineering, Karpagam Academy of Higher Education, India
  • 2 LBS Centre for Science and Technology, India

Abstract

Cloud computing has transformed the way businesses and consumers think about their data and businesses. As a result, cloud computing is described as the on-demand availability of all computer system resources via the Internet as a paid service. Enhancing security is a major problem in cloud computing, which is also a major research topic because data is stored and processed in remote locations held by third parties. Another key research subject is the allocation of virtual machines to incoming workloads to decrease the cost of consumers' workload execution in cloud environments. Both of the aforementioned difficulties are addressed in this study. Deadline-constrained workflows are submitted to the application server, which goes through a pre-processing step, that identifies the presence of anomalies in the workflow tasks and disqualifies those tasks with anomalies, and schedules the adjusted workloads into heterogeneous Virtual machines using a modified-PCP algorithm. Our approach is compared to the IC-LOSS and IC-PCP algorithms that are already in use. In comparison to the existing IC-PCP and IC-LOSS algorithms, experimental results suggest that using the modified-PCP algorithm for deadline constrained workflows after deleting those anomalous tasks produces better results.

Journal of Computer Science
Volume 18 No. 6, 2022, 555-566

DOI: https://doi.org/10.3844/jcssp.2022.555.566

Submitted On: 6 January 2022 Published On: 27 June 2022

How to Cite: Rahumath, A. S., Rajendran, S., Mohanasundaram, N. & Malangai, A. R. (2022). Cost-Efficient Deadline Constrained Scientific Workflow Scheduling in Infrastructure-as-a-Service Clouds by Disqualifying Tasks with Anomalies. Journal of Computer Science, 18(6), 555-566. https://doi.org/10.3844/jcssp.2022.555.566

  • 1,461 Views
  • 584 Downloads
  • 0 Citations

Download

Keywords

  • Anomaly
  • Cloud Computing
  • Deadline
  • Partial Critical Path
  • Scientific Application Workflows
  • Scheduling